The United states writer of a bestselling Christian guide to relations for young adults keeps launched that his matrimony is over in which he has shed his religion.
Joshua Harris, whose biblical self-help guide to relations I Kissed relationship so long sold almost 1m duplicates throughout the world after it had been printed in 1997, has additionally apologised to LGBT+ men and women for leading to a “culture of exclusion and bigotry”.
In the publication, Harris, an old pastor at an US megachurch, urged younger Christians to decline dating for “courtship” according to the recommendations of mothers and observing sexual abstinence. Lovers should not hug, hold possession or spend some time by yourself together before relationships, the guy mentioned. Relationships had been spiritually unhealthy and a “training crushed for divorce”, the ebook debated.
The book, written by Harris as he ended up being 21, is commonly circulated within evangelical Christian youngsters groups, assisting to promote a “purity lifestyle” and vows to preserve virginity until wedding.

A year ago, Harris disavowed the information in I Kissed matchmaking Goodbye, claiming in an announcement: “we not trust the main idea that online dating should be eliminated. I now thought matchmaking may be a healthy and balanced part of an individual creating relationally and learning the qualities that make a difference many in somebody.
“To those that see my guide and comprise misdirected or unhelpfully affected by they, I am really sorry.”
This month he revealed on Instagram which he and his wife happened to be splitting after 21 numerous years of wedding because “significant improvement have taken place in all of us”.
Another Instagram message submitted nine period later on stated he’d “undergone a massive change in regard to my trust in Jesus”.
He typed: “The common expression with this is ‘deconstruction’, the biblical term is ‘falling aside’. By most of the specifications that You will find for identifying a Christian, I’m not a Christian. Lots of people tell me there is a unique method to practise trust and I also like to stays open to this, but I’m perhaps not around now.”
